Welcome to Aransas Pass ...

The coastal city of Aransas Pass is located on the Gulf Coast.

Aransas Pass is primarily located in Aransas County<1>. A portion of Aransas Pass extends into Nueces County and San Patricio County.


The location of Aransas Pass has been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(ie- the GNIS).<2>


While we don't have a date for the founding of Aransas Pass, you might consider that their post office opened  in 1889.

The city was incorporated in April 1910.

From the  Census Estimates for 2019, Aransas Pass has a population of 8,362 people<3> (see below for details).

The community of Aransas Pass is near sea level<4>.

Time Zone: Aransas Pass lies in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time

The telephone area code for Aransas Pass: (361)

The ZIP codes for Aransas Pass: 78335-78336<5>

Population Details ...

Taken from the 2019 Census Estimates, Aransas Pass had an population of 8,362 people. This is an increase of 1.93% since the 2010 Census (or an increase of 2.75% since the 2000 Census).

At the time of the 2010 Census, Aransas Pass had a population of 8,204 people (or 35.43% of the total population of Aransas County). This makes Aransas Pass the county's 3rd most populous community.

The population of Aransas Pass represents 0.03% of the total population of Texas (which has 25,145,561 people), making it the state's 239th most populous community.

With a 2010 count of 8,204 people, the population of Aransas Pass has remained roughly the same as the 2000 Census (which had a count of 8,138 people).

<5>ZIP Codes have been created by the United States Postal Service (USPS) as a way of grouping addresses to make delivery more efficient. The boundaries of the ZIP Code can be changed, re-assigned, eliminated or overlapped with other ZIP Codes. So keep in mind that any given ZIP Code is only 'loosely' associated with a city (such as Aransas Pass). When looking for a ZIP Code, whether Aransas Pass or elsewhere, it's always best to check the website of the United States Postal Service (USPS).
